Belmont Recruitment are currently looking for an experienced Safe Accommodation Housing Support Worker to join Calderdale Council on an initial 3 month temporary contract.

The role involves providing intensive, person-centred support to individuals in safe accommodation, ensuring their wellbeing and helping them to move towards independent living. You will work closely with partner agencies and act as a keyworker for a small caseload, focusing on holistic support and safeguarding.

Key Responsibilities

*

Act as a keyworker for clients in safe accommodation, providing practical and emotional support.

*

Complete comprehensive risk and safety assessments, including DASH risk assessments, in line with safeguarding policies.

*

Develop and implement support plans using a strengths-based approach, ensuring clients access appropriate services.

*

Advise and assist clients with welfare benefits, health services, and other entitlements, attending appointments where needed.

*

Ensure residents comply with licence agreements and take appropriate action in the event of breaches.

*

Support clients to secure settled accommodation and sustain tenancies.

*

Attend MARAC and multi-agency meetings, acting as lead professional when required.

*

Maintain accurate case records (both written and electronic).

*

Develop and deliver therapeutic activities aimed at improving emotional wellbeing and confidence.
